How Do Title Loans Work?
A title loan is a secured loan that uses your vehicle as collateral. To obtain a title loan in Swisher, Iowa, you must own a vehicle that is free and clear of any liens. The lender will hold onto your vehicle’s title while you make payments on the loan. Once you have repaid the loan, the lender will return the title to you.
The amount of money you can borrow will depend on the value of your vehicle. Typically, lenders will offer loans ranging from $500 to $10,000.

Benefits of Title Loans
Title loans can be a good option for people who have bad credit or need cash quickly. Unlike traditional loans, title lenders typically do not require a credit check or proof of income. This makes them accessible to people who may not be able to qualify for other types of loans. Additionally, title loans can be approved quickly, sometimes within a few hours, and the funds can be made available on the same day.
Risks of Title Loans
While title loans can be beneficial for some people, they also come with risks. The interest rates on title loans can be very high, and if you are unable to repay the loan, the lender can repossess your vehicle. Additionally, some lenders may engage in predatory practices, such as charging hidden fees or using aggressive collection tactics. It’s important to carefully read the loan agreement and understand the terms before accepting a title loan.
